Which condition represents an onto (surjective) function?

Options

  • \(x_1\ne x_2\text{ but }f(x_1)=f(x_2)\)

  • \(f(x_1)=f(x_2)\Rightarrow x_1=x_2\)

  • \(\text{Range}=\text{Codomain}\)

  • \(\text{Range}\subset\text{Codomain}\)

Solution

An onto function reaches every element of its codomain. Therefore, its range and codomain are equal, written as \[\text{Range}=\text{Codomain}\].
